Description
Construction of a New Bus Maintenance Depot and Ancillary Bus Parking Areas The facility will be a new purpose built bus maintenance depot initially supporting the existing diesel powered bus fleet of Warrington’s Own Buses and will incorporate infrastructure to accommodate an all-electric fleet of buses in the future. Warrington’s Own Buses will migrate to the new depot upon completion. The facility will comprise of a three storey building combining a maintenance workshop complete with specialist maintenance equipment, ancillary offices and staff/driver welfare facilities, MOT centre and storage, a single storey service building for fuelling and washing buses and external areas comprising extensive bus open storage and general service yard, staff car parking, re-configuration and widening of vehicular accesses; fencing (including acoustic fencing), lighting, a new substation building and all associated and ancillary works.
